**Changelog — Lexira Search 2.9**

Nightly reindex defaults changed. Reindex now starts at 02:00 service-local time instead of midnight, and shard batching is enabled by default. Plugins hooking the pre-index event must tolerate batched payloads; single-document mode is gone. Custom analyzers registered after startup are picked up automatically. Pin the compat flag if you need old timing through next cycle. New default values are listed below.

service settings:
ralael:
  pin: 7453
  tenant: zorath
  seal: seal_087806e4
  metrics_host: metrics.ralael.paliqworks.example
  standby_team: fraath
  escalation: praok-istiel
  nonce: 10e083

Subject: Sale of the Brightmere Unit

To branch managers via the executive team:

Vessanto Group has agreed in principle to sell the Brightmere packaging unit to Corvale Holdings. Day-to-day operations continue unchanged until closing, expected next quarter. Customer communications will be centrally coordinated. Please hold all questions until the briefing, and note the confidential item below.

internal memo for tajeg-yaweg: The southern region missed its Rusax quota by 9.2 percent last quarter. Oliionix Holdings plans to lower the Briys list price by 3.9 percent in January. The board signed off on a budget of $86.6 million for Project Zormir. The renewal with Caswynax Partners closes at $477.8 million a year, 33.9 percent above the last contract.

### Vendoring third-party fonts

At Quillmere we vendor all third-party fonts into the `assets/fonts` directory rather than loading them from external hosts. Before adding a font, confirm its license permits redistribution and record the license file alongside the font binaries. Each addition requires a short entry in the fonts ledger and review by the design-systems group, who can be reached by mail.

escalation mailbox, kaweg-kahif: druwyn.sordor@nelvroworks.corp

Runbook: date localization rollout — notes for the weekly sync. The Pindlewick storefront now renders dates via the Calqo locale service instead of hardcoded formats, so "03/04" stops meaning two different things depending on who's looking. Rollout order: enable the locale flag, flush the format cache, then restart the render tier. Calqo won't serve locale bundles without an API token in the environment, so before restarting, open the service env file and drop in the following line:

vault entry, hadug-tahog: COURIER_KEY5=8dc3b